Sky+ Two rooms

I have recently installed a new sky dish with quad LNB so we can have Sky+ in the front room. Now my Son wants the same in his room to stop the fighting over what gets recorded
Can anybody explain to me what is required i.e. equipment and information from Sky to have Sky+ in the front room and Sky+ in the Sons room Thanks

Another Sky+ box, and the two spare feeds running to his box, and a Sky multiroom subs with a telephone line to both boxes. You may wish to check with Sky if their subscriptions allow for this, but technically it is easy to do.
